Paul Stanley Performs ‘Detroit Rock City’ at Kiss Fan Expo


The farewell tour of Kiss concluded in December 2023, and since then, Paul Stanley has performed live only twice. One of those performances occurred on Saturday night at the 2026 Indy Kiss Fan Expo in Indianapolis, Indiana.

Stanley attended the multi-day event to discuss all things Kiss and took the stage to perform a rendition of “Detroit Rock City” alongside Todd Kerns, Brent Fitz, and others.

Fan-filmed footage of this performance can be viewed below.

The only other occasion Stanley has performed live since the conclusion of Kiss’ five-year-long “End of the Road” farewell tour was in November 2025, when the band played several shows as part of that year’s “Kiss Kruise: Landlocked in Vegas.”

A Second Vegas Experience Is Coming

During a Q&A session at the Indy Fan Expo, Stanley discussed Kiss’ plans for another “Landlocked in Vegas” event, although specific details about the schedule have yet to be announced.

“When we were first approached with the idea of doing a Kiss cruise, I thought, ‘Who is gonna go on a Kiss cruise?'” Stanley explained to the audience (via blabbermouth.net). “We’ve had people from 33 countries around the world for every time we went out. So it was amazing. The crazy part is that over the years, everyone started doing cruises, so we can’t get a ship most of the time. Last year we decided to do a ‘Kiss Kruise: Landlocked in Vegas‘. It was really fun having the band play and seeing everyone. That was our first one.

“We’ll do it again this coming year,” he continued. “We’ll do it in November. As good as that one was, this one’s gonna be so much better because we learn as we go. This next Kiss Kruise in Vegas is gonna be awesome. We can’t wait to play and have the bands we’re going to have and be with you again. So, pack your bags.”
